Power Steering Fluid

When to Check Power Steering Fluid
It is not necessary to regularly check power steering
fluid unless you suspect there is a leak in the
system or you hear an unusual noise. A fluid loss
in this system could indicate a problem. Have the
system inspected and repaired.
The power steering fluid
reservoir is located
toward the rear of the
engine compartment on
the passenger's side of
the vehicle. See Engine
Compartment Overview
on page 420 for
reservoir location.
